In a world overflowing with laundry options, it can be tough to determine the right laundromat. Some highlight cleanliness and speed, while others offer amenity features like WiFi or dry cleaning services. Before you toss your clothes into the nearest washing machine, consider these vital factors.

  • Convenience is key. A laundromat that's close to home or work can save you time and hassle.
  • What's your budget? Laundromats vary in price, so research their rates before signing up.
  • Availability matter. Look a laundromat that's open when you need it, especially if you have a tight schedule.

Don't forget the importance of cleanliness and reliability. Select a laundromat that's well-maintained and has machines that function properly.

Laundry Day Hacks: Make Your Laundromat Trip Effortless

Heading to the coin-op laundromat? No worries, it doesn't have to be a hassle! With these helpful hints, you can make your laundry day easy. First, always examine your garments for any marks and pre-treat them before tossing them in the machine.

  • Choose the right scale washer for your load. Overloading can lead to poor washing.
  • Use the correct amount of detergent based on the amount of your load and water heat level. Don't forget fabric softener for a fresh scent.
  • Watch closely of your laundry during the wash cycle.
  • If possible, go before rush hour to avoid crowds

Organizing your clothes straight from the tumble dryer will help prevent wrinkles. And lastly, don't forget to remove your laundry promptly!
